Hajji Massa : Ministers implicated in the Karamoja iron sheets saga should have resigned by now.

Former Industrial Division LCIII Chairperson Hajji Massa Musa says ministers implicated in the Karamoja iron sheets saga should have resigned by now.


Several ministers including that of Karamoja Dr. Mary Gorret Kitutu are being investigated for diverting iron sheets meant for delivery to the Karamojong community. Ministers Rebecca Kadaga, Matia Kassaija, and Amos Lugoloobi and Agnes Nandutu, admitted to receiving the iron sheets. 

According to Massa Musa, such high profile government officials being implicated in diversion of items meant to help the poor is unfortunate. Massa Musa says that had it been elsewhere, the affected officials would have already resigned.

Massa Musa’s call follows opposition Uganda People’s Congress (UPC) push for the resignation of all government officials named in the alleged mismanagement of relief items meant to benefit vulnerable communities in Karamoja. 

Speaker of Parliament, Anita Among directed the presidential affairs committee of parliament to commence investigations into the alleged mismanagement of the relief aid including iron sheets, goats, and maize flour meant for Karamoja sub-region following reports that some of the iron sheets were found at the house of Karamoja affairs minister, Gorrete Kitutu’s mother.
